Spanish Super Cup. Barcelona – Osasuna 2:0. The road to El Clasico is open

If yesterday in the first semi-final of the Super Cup there was a show, today everything was as mundane as possible. No celebration.

Osasuna had enough for 15-20 minutes globally. Only in this segment, she fought on equal terms with Barça, responded to Christensen’s shot with an Areso moment.

Then, despite all their crisis, the Catalans took the ball and began to monotonously break through the Reds’ defensive ranks. It was difficult, because there were a lot of injured players, and in addition, Raphinha was injured during the match. Nevertheless, if Lewandowski had been younger, he would have closed the game by half-time – he had two excellent chances, but spoiled.

Pamplona once again snapped back before the break with a chance from Budimir, who was covered by Peña in time, but this was her last outing.

Already in the second half, Barça pressed the opponent in class, first of all, veterans – it was Gundogan who found Robert with a vertical pass, and the Pole finally scored.

Subsequently, Lewandowski could have scored a brace, but Areso threw himself under the ball. I also remember a pass with a shot from Felix – Herrera saved it.

Osasuna, in turn, attacked fragmentarily, which is not surprising – Pamplona has zero away wins in the last five rounds of La Liga. She performed hard in the last Cup draw, but in general, her ceiling is low.

“Barça” emphasized this with a goal by Yamal in injury time – and went to rest.

1/2 finals of the Spanish Super Cup. Riyadh. Al-Awwal

Barcelona 2-0 Osasuna

Goals: Lewandowski, 59, Yamal, 90+2

Barcelona: Peña – Kounde, Araujo, Christensen, Balde – Roberto (Pedri, 61), Gundogan, de Jong – Raphinha (Yamal, 42), Lewandowski, Ferran Torres (Felix, 61)

Osasuna: Herrera – Areso, David Garcia, Catena, Cruz (Barja, 85), Peña (Mojica, 78) – Oros, Muñoz (Moncayola, 69), Moi Gomez (Ruben Garcia, 85) – Budimir, Arnaiz (Raul Garcia, 69)

Booked: Catena, 32, Muñoz, 39
